counter-argument

英 [ˈkaʊntə(r) ˈɑːɡjumənt]

美 [ˈkaʊntər ˈɑːrɡjumənt]

n.  反驳; 抗辩

复数:counter-arguments 

柯林斯词典

    in AM, usually use 美国英语通常用 counterargument

  • N-COUNT 反驳;抗辩
    Acounter-argumentis an argument that makes an opposing point to another argument.
    1. ...an attempt to develop a counter-argument to the labor theory.
      试图对劳动价值理论进行反驳
